AI Summary
-
Increases the penalty for storing or leaving a loaded firearm where an unsupervised minor has access from a fine-only offense to up to 2 years imprisonment, a fine up to $1,000, or both
-
Applies to situations where the person knew or should have known the minor could access the firearm
-
Exempts cases where the minor is supervised by someone 18 or older, obtained access through unlawful entry, the firearm is controlled by an on-duty law enforcement officer, or the minor holds a firearm and hunter safety certificate
-
Violations cannot be used as evidence of negligence or contributory negligence in civil actions, and cannot be referenced during civil trials involving property damage, personal injury, or death
-
Takes effect October 1, 2025
